Transaction 63f30974a206e8cdcbc17f2c285a89dfe04309d01e18f7fcc2815dc6f8903577
1 Input
1 Output
-
63f30974a206e8cdcbc17f2c285a89dfe04309d01e18f7fcc2815dc6f8903577:0
- value
- 2666400
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 3cee92f463d8dac17b1d6a1aa627c30de679d012 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16ZBLveAFecaVAhSNXagx1NCdKa7smmRiZ